Have you ever wondered if you can freeze scotch eggs? Well, the answer is yes! You can indeed freeze scotch eggs and enjoy them at a later time.\n\n

Scotch eggs are a traditional British dish that consists of a hard-boiled egg wrapped in sausage meat, then breaded and fried. They make for a delicious and hearty snack or meal, and are often served with a dipping sauce on the side.\n\nWhile fresh scotch eggs are always best, freezing them is a great way to extend their shelf life.

When frozen properly, scotch eggs will keep for up to 3 months in the freezer.<\/p>\n \n
